우분투 10.04 서버 설치후 레일즈 웹서버환경 구축하기

병원에서 지급하는 DELL 데스크탑 컴퓨터에 우분투 10.04 서버를 설치하였다. 사실 리눅스를 조금 알고 있는 터라 구글링을 하면서 설치하기로 했는데, 2박3일 동안 구글링을 반복하면서 우분투 서버용 OS를 3번이나 다시 설치하면서 레일즈용 웹서버를 구축하는데 성공하였다.

apache + mysql + php + rails

루비온레일즈 프레임워크를 이용하기 위해 phusion passenger 라고하는 루비 인터프리터 모듈을 아파치에 설치하여 그 어렵다는 레일즈 배포를 정말 쉽게 할 수 있다. 계속 “우분투 10.04 서버 설치후 레일즈 웹서버환경 구축하기” 읽기

레일즈 어플개발시 웹서버를 죽이고 살리기

레일즈 어플 개발시 간혹 강제로 웹서버(mongrel 또는 webrick 등)를 죽여야 할 경우가 있다.

이때 명령어 라인에서 처리하는 방법이다.

$ ps auxwww | grep ruby

라고 입력하면 현재 ruby 명령어로 실행되고 있는 프로세스를 알 수 있다. 이때 죽이고자 하는 pid 번호를 기억해 두었다가

$ kill 3140

라고 입력하면 기실행 중인 웹서버 데몬을 죽일 수 있다.

Kill the Web Server!

작성자 : 닥터최